I want to upgrade my graphics card and looking for a
mid-range card like geforce fx5700 ultra or radeon 9600 pro.
which one should i choose ?? i mean the one that gives me better overall performance in games.
and what u think i would gain in performance considering i have a geforce 4 ti 4600 now.
My system specs could help u tell more:

Consider at least a 9800 Pro (or a FX 5900XT if you prefer nVidia over ATi) if not higher for such a nice system. Getting a 9600 Pro or FX 5700 ultra would be such a waste especially since the FX 5700 ultra is only about $20 cheaper than a 9800 Pro yet the peformance of a 9800 Pro is so much better.

I think the 9800 Pro is the sweet spot now for getting the best bang for your buck.
 
Going from a 4600 to those cards is not a downgrade. Maybe a little faster without AA and AF but turn them on and the 4600 gets killed.

I would recommend a 5900xt or a 9800Pro both would be worlds better than the 5700U or a 9600XT. For the 590)XT i would recommend MSI 5900XT-VTD128 (Comes with VIVO and OC's to Ultra speeds) for the 9800Pro i would recommend the MSI RX9800Pro (faster RAM allows for 9800XT speeds).
